What is Pet Insurance Plasma Center Coverage?

Pet Insurance Plasma Center Coverage is a type of pet insurance that covers the cost of plasma therapy treatments for pets. Plasma therapy is a medical treatment that uses plasma, a component of blood, to help treat various health conditions in pets. This type of coverage is essential for pet owners who want to provide their pets with access to life-saving treatments like plasma therapy.

Costs of Pet Insurance Plasma Center Coverage

The cost of Pet Insurance Plasma Center Coverage varies depending on several factors, including the provider, plan, and location. On average, pet owners can expect to pay between $15 and $70 per month for this type of coverage. Here is a breakdown of the costs associated with top providers: Lemonade ($15-40 per month), Healthy Paws ($20-50 per month), Trupanion ($30-70 per month), and ASPCA ($18-45 per month).
